About the Workshop:

“Summertime and the living is easy,” Clara sings to open Porgy and Bess. For many of our members, it may seem that way. But for clergy, summertime can be a mixed bag of low attendance, a drop off in participation, and decreased giving (unless one is serving a coastal appointment when summer can be your busiest time of the year). How does one make the most of summer days in preaching, planning, and programming? How does one keep a congregation engaged? Join us for this conversation.

About the Presenters:

Laura Thompson is an ordained elder in the NC Conference and currently serves as Lead Pastor at Swansboro UMC, where she was previously on staff from 2012-2014. Before returning to Swansboro, she spent seven years as pastor of Pleasant Green UMC and also served at Candor UMC and Centenary UMC in New Bern. Outside of ministry, Laura enjoys outdoor adventures, running, NC State sports, reading, and spending time on the water with her husband, Charles.

Carl Frazier is a retired elder in The United Methodist Church.  For 43 years, he has pastored churches of all sizes in the NC Conference from some of the smallest in membership to one of the largest.  In addition to his parish work, Carl has served on several Annual and General Conference boards and agencies, as a delegate to three General and four Jurisdictional Conferences, and as a District Superintendent.  He has degrees from Barton College (B.A., 1980), Duke University (M.Div., 1984), and Princeton Theological Seminary (D.Min., 2003).  As a local church pastor, Carl’s passions were preaching, teaching, vision casting with a congregation, and leadership development in the context of congregational life.
